Description

A 3 amino acid deletion (ΔCAA) of the signal peptide cleavage site of nw (residues 15-17).

Detailed Description
Statement
Reference

The wings of nwB mutant heterozygotes are mildly tapered distally.

Wings of heterozygotes are long and narrow. Female abdomen fails to swell with eggs.

Wings of nwB/+ long and narrow; variable but does not overlap wild type. Female fertility reduced. Homozygote and nwB/nw2 heterozygote lethal. RK2.

Additional Comments
Genetic Interactions
Statement
Reference

dpyolvR enhances the wing phenotypes seen in nwB heterozygotes alone. A spectrum of phenotypes is seen, ranging from a sharply tapered wing blade to complete retraction of the wing blade.
